Experienced Technical CAD/Revit Specialist (Architectural)
Boston, Massachusetts OR Chicago, Illinois
Intertek, a leading provider of quality and safety solutions to many of the world's top-recognized brands and companies, is actively seeking an Experienced Technical Architectural CAD/Revit Specialist to join our Building Science Solutions team in Boston, Massachusetts OR Chicago, Illinois. This is a fantastic opportunity to grow a versatile career in the building enclosure industry.
Intertek's Building and Construction division is a suite of brands that are industry leaders across multiple architecture, engineering, and construction disciplines, delivering innovative product and project solutions. Our Building Science Solutions (BSS) group focuses on building enclosure consulting, commissioning, and field performance testing for new construction and retrofit projects.
What you’ll do
Provide guidance and assist in the creation of company‑wide drafting standards
Build and manage a building sciences technical details library
Create and revise drawings using AutoCAD/Revit
Create and modify layouts and technical building enclosure details from contract documents
Provide additional design and drafting support as needed
Rely on instructions and pre‑established guidelines to perform the functions of the job
Work from concepts, ideas, and rough sketches while adhering to drafting standards
Work closely with Intertek's Building Science Solutions (BSS) Project Engineers, Project Managers, and/or Project Designers
Minimum Requirements & Qualifications
10+ years' experience in AutoCAD/Revit drafting/design with a minimum of 5 years of experience in technical drafting
Preferability in the architectural or engineering fields
Experience with envelope restoration/rehabilitation and new construction detailing is a plus
Experience and familiarity with AIA drafting guidelines
Certified Drafting Technician (CDT) designation is a plus
Strong working knowledge of AutoCAD/Revit software, Autodesk Construction Cloud, and Microsoft Word/Excel
Working knowledge of Revu Bluebeam
Strong organizational skills with an ability to assume numerous responsibilities
Excellent proficiency in shop drawing production
Experience with managing, training, and mentoring staff is highly desirable
Excellent communication skills including interpersonal, listening, oral, and written
Strong knowledge of standard drafting practices and procedures
Ability to work with minimal supervision and efficiently schedule/manage time and deliverables
Preferred Requirements & Qualifications
Certified Drafting Technician (CDT) designation
Experience in commercial applications of fenestration products
